That happened to me about 9 years ago, while on vacation. The firefighters managed to put out the fire before the house was totally burned down, but it was pretty damaged. Thank god I had a friend taking care of my doggie, or else he would have been locked in the kitchen, where the fire started. Mine was electrical also; a light under the cabinet was on a timer, and when it flicked on it created a spark. The cabinet wood was nice and dry from almost 20 years of use, so the spark caught and spread in no time.

For the insurance, we’d had family over a few months before, so we rounded up pictures to help prove what we did and didnt have. Most of the house was okay, if covered in soot and damaged by the heat, but the kitchen was next to non-existent, as was my dads upstairs office. Recent pictures helped to identify what was lost from the totaled areas, which saved a bit of headache.
